Hazardous waste violations in Morris County, New Jersey in 2026
- 3Handlers cited
- 7Violations on record
- 10Handlers cited in 2025
- 9thAmong New Jersey counties that year
Morris County, New Jersey has 3 hazardous waste handlers with at least one violation on record during 2026, across 7 separate violations. That compares with 10 in 2025. It is the 9th largest of the 13 New Jersey counties with three or more handlers cited that year. Each row below carries the date the violation was recorded, the agency that recorded it and the kind of violation it was.
